Culiacán.- An artifact exploded in the cenotaph of Édgar Guzmán López, son of capo Joaquín "El Chapo" Guzmán and brother of Ovidio and Joaquín, located in the parking lot of a supermarket north of Culiacán. It is a memorial placed in the same place where he was murdered on May 8, 2008, when a criminal affront broke out between the cartels of Los Beltrán Leyva and Sinaloa.
